Overwatch Coming To Switch? Tracer Coming To Smash Bros?

By Todd BlackAugust 26, 2019
Overwatch Tracer

So, since the arrival of the Switch, and the resurgence of MANY prominent 3rd party companies bringing their titles (or creating new titles) to the Switch, many gamers have wondered what could be announced next. A surprise was done last year when Blizzard brought Diablo III the Eternal Collection to Switch, pleasing many in the process. Though, before and after that, a question was posed by gamers to Blizzard several times over: Overwatch on Switch?

Blizzard has denied such a thing many times, mainly because they said it would be “too much work” to have four separate builds of the game (PC, Xbox, PS4) to try and maintain. Which made sense. And then, today, Twitter went alight when a listing from Amazon was posted for an “officially licensed” case for the Nintendo Switch with the Overwatch logo. The listing has been taken down, but the case itself looks legit.

If this is the case, Overwatch on Switch would be yet another major 3rd party title on the system. But wait, there’s more, despite not having ANY confirmation of this, many fans are wondering if a character from the game will be put into Smash Bros Ultimate as a part of the “event” that the game will technically be bringing. Many people think that the games’ mascot, Tracer, will be in the title. Though again, this has not been confirmed nor hinted at.

There have been rumors recently of a new Nintendo Direct coming, and if that is the case, this would be a perfect place to announce Overwatch on Switch and potentially Tracer in Smash Bros. Guess we’ll have to wait and see.
